HTC Desire 626s is slightly better than BLU Life One M, getting a overall score of 55.3 against 50.6. Both phones in this comparison review work with Android OS (operating system), but HTC Desire 626s has the newer 5.1 version and BLU Life One M has Android 4.2, so it counts with some extra features. HTC Desire 626s is a way lighter and just a little thinner phone than the BLU Life One M.
BLU Life One M counts with a greater processing power than HTC Desire 626s, because although it has 512 MB lesser RAM, it also counts with a greater number of cores. The BLU Life One M features a bit better looking display than HTC Desire 626s. Both have a same size screen, the same pixel density and the same exact 1280 x 720px resolution.
HTC Desire 626s counts with a much bigger storage to install applications and games or saving photos and videos than BLU Life One M, because it has more internal memory capacity and a SD memory card expansion slot that holds up to 200 GB. The BLU Life One M and the HTC Desire 626s have quite similar batteries performance.
The BLU Life One M takes a bit better photographs and videos than HTC Desire 626s, because it has a way higher video resolution and a camera in the back with way more mega pixels.
